This centre was started in 1927 and made a branch of the Mission
in 1930.
Activities of the Mission centre :
A library with separate sections for children and university students. It had 39,393 general books, and 162 newspapers and periodicals. The section for university students had 4055 books.
A computer training centre with 481 students.
A free coaching centre where 52 students of nearby municipal schools were given coaching.
A homoeopathic dispensary, which treated 27,151 cases during the year. Accupressure system of treatment treated 3170 cases.


A mobile medical unit, which treated 19,456 cases this year.
A modern free TB clinic at Karol Bagh, which treated 17,962 outpatient cases this year. Under the home treatment scheme, the clinic extended its medical services to patients unable to come to the clinic through their contacts.
A medical centre in the TB clinic premises, providing specialist consultancy services. It served 50,686 patients during the year.
Religious activities: In all, 182 religious discourses were held on weekdays and Sundays in the ashrama this year. Moreover, 114 occasional lectures were delivered in various cultural institutions and 110 value education programmes conducted in various educational institutions. Regular Sunday classes were held at Delhi University. Besides, the birth anniversaries of Sri Ramakrishna, Holy Mother Sri Sarada Devi and Swami Vivekananda were celebrated at the ashrama and in other localities in Delhi.
Two cultural centres, Sarada Children Forum with 20 children and Vivekananda Youth Forum with 20 youths.
Welfare work by way of distribution of blankets, and daily distribution of milk and other nutritious items to the needy.
A permanent exhibition on the important facets of the life of Swami Vivekananda and Holy Mother Sri Sarada Devi. Additional Photos of the Activities of the Centre:
